You could say that resin bound systems have become the preferred standard for driveways. This technique involves combining decorative stones with a clear resin and then spreading it into a smooth, even layer. It's smart like that - water just seeps away rather than gathering up, which saves you from slippery patches and puddle dodging.

SUDS Compliance

Its ability to drain water makes it ideal for SUDS compliance, which is focused on managing surface runoff without overloading existing drainage setups. This is one less thing to bear in mind as you plan your installation, particularly if you're hoping to avoid the complications of seeking planning permission. Provided that the surface is sufficiently porous and drains properly, you can usually move forward without getting caught up in any local council regulations.

Preparation

You really need to prepare before getting a resin driveway installed, and this is not the sort of project where quick fixes are ideal. If you want things to turn out right, make sure the base is stable, clean, and in decent shape before the resin even touches it. Starting from scratch with a new sub-base or just overlaying an existing slab, the groundwork is what keeps the whole thing together. You cannot afford to skip that step if you want it to last.

Professional Assessment

Most professional installers will check out your existing driveway and let you know right away if it's a good candidate for an overlay. If there are cracks or soft spots below the surface, handling them properly is the way to go instead of inviting future complications. You pay for a proper finish, not something that starts splitting apart as soon as things get a bit nippy.

Laying the Resin

It's usually a smooth ride laying the resin, as long as the base is properly prepared beforehand. Materials are generally mixed up on-site, and from there it's all about spreading them out nice and evenly and getting everything level for that smooth effect. The resin doesn't give you all day - once it's going, the team's got to stick with it and power through to get a clean, seamless finish.

Curing Time

Resin hardens fairly quickly - on foot, it's fine within hours, and for vehicles, you're looking at a wait of about 24 to 48 hours, depending on how the weather's behaving. When the temperature rises, the process tends to speed up, but most installers will check that it's fully cured before they say it's all good. You get that crisp, clean finish without needing to wait ages - which is always a plus.

Upkeep and Maintenance

In the upkeep department, resin driveways are refreshingly easy to take care of and require minimal maintenance. Weeds aren't much of a problem, you can clean them up easily with a pressure washer or a firm broom, and most stains rinse away without too much trouble. Not spilling oil and avoiding heavy loads really helps keep the finish intact, but besides that, it's a surface that's quite hassle-free.

Using an Experienced Professional

You usually get what you shell out for, so it's worth making sure the installation is done by someone who really knows their craft. While there are countless resin kits online, do-it-yourself attempts frequently don't deliver the same standard of finish and longevity. Though it might seem like an easy way to save a few quid, an improperly laid resin surface can lead to a range of issues in the future. If you sort it properly from the get-go, you're far less likely to be stung by extra costs later on.
